India Hands Over 3,300 Housing Units in Hulhumalé

25 Jul, 2025
1 min read

MALE’, Maldives — Prime Minister Narendra Modi handed over symbolic keys for 3,300 residential units in Hulhumalé to President Dr. Mohamed Muizzu on Friday, advancing a major housing project funded by a $227 million Indian credit line.

Part of a 4,000-unit initiative, the development includes 1,200 two-bedroom and 2,800 three-bedroom flats, with 700 units previously delivered in October 2024. The ceremony, held at the President’s Office, highlighted India’s role in supporting Maldivian infrastructure.
